Step 1: Power Source

Connect the power adapter to the router's power jack and plug it into a power outlet.

Step 2: Connect to Internet

Connect the WAN port of the router to the LAN port of your modem or the Ethernet jack using an Ethernet cable.

II. Connect the Router to the Internet

Step 1: Connect to the WiFi Network

Connect your smartphone or computer to the WiFi network of the router. The SSID (WiFi name) can be found on the bottom label of the device. Example: Tenda_XXXXXX.

Step 2: Access the Router's Web UI

Start a web browser and enter tendawifi.com in the address bar to access the router's web UI.

LED Indicator Status

The LED indicator status and descriptions are as follows:

LED Indicator Scenario Status Description
System Startup Solid green The system is starting up.
Internet Internet connection Solid green The router is connected to the internet.
Internet Internet connection Blinking green slowly Not configured and the router is not connected to the internet.
Internet Internet connection Blinking red slowly Configured but the router failed to connect to the internet.
Internet Internet connection Blinking orange slowly Configured but no Ethernet cable is connected to the WAN port.
WPS WPS negotiation Blinking green quickly Pending for or performing WPS negotiation (valid within 2 minutes).
Ethernet Ethernet cable connection Blinking green quickly for 3 seconds A device is connected to or disconnected from an Ethernet port of the router.
PPPoE PPPoE user name and password importing Blinking green quickly for 8 seconds PPPoE user name and password are imported successfully.
System Resetting Blinking orange quickly Restoring to factory settings.

Q3: How to restore my device to factory settings?

A3: When the device is working normally, press and hold the reset button (marked RST, Reset, or RESET) for about 8 seconds. Release it when the LED indicator blinks orange fast. After about 1 minute, the router will reset and reboot. You can then reconfigure the router.
